The multi-function outputs can be set to monitor any of the U1 Inverter status items by setting the last
two digits of the parameter number (U1-
).
Refer to page 3-12 for a table listing all of these U1 settings.
•
The Inverter’s status monitor item U1 can be output as multi-function analog output. Set the parame-
ters H4-01 and H4-03 (AO Ch1 Select and AO Ch2 Select) to the right side of the of “U1” constants in
the table on page 3-12 of this manual. The setting range is between 1 and 38, but the following num-
bers cannot be set: 4, 10, 11, 13, 14, 25, 28, 29, 30, 31, 34, 35.

Note These parameters can be changed during operation.
•
For the output gain, set what multiple of 10 V will correspond to a 100% output of the monitored item.
•
For the output bias, set the amount that the output characteristic will be shifted vertically.
Set this amount as a percentage, with 10 V corresponding to 100%.

•
This signal level setting applies to analog outputs 1 and 2 (terminals 21 and 23).
•
When the 0- to
±
10-V signal level is used to output speed values (frequency reference, output frequen-
cy, or motor speed), positive voltage indicates Inverter output in the forward direction and negative
voltage indicates Inverter output in the reverse direction. (Assuming a bias setting of 0.0.)
